Showing 49–64 of 76 results

Sale!
eText ISBN: 9781134705559 $47.17 $36.99
Sale!
eText ISBN: 9781285667485 $69.98 $43.11
Sale!
eText ISBN: 9781119321569 $76.65 $36.95
Sale!
Sale!
eText ISBN: 9781337672092 $68.32 $42.09
Sale!
eText ISBN: 9781610395700 $19.98 $12.31
Sale!
eText ISBN: 9781610395700 $19.98 $12.31
Sale!
eText ISBN: 9780831193133 $39.98 $24.63
Sale!
eText ISBN: 9781420064759 $58.32 $35.93
Sale!
Sale!
eText ISBN: 9780465072996 $11.65 $7.18
Sale!
eText ISBN: 9781111791353 $21.65 $13.34
Sale!
eText ISBN: 9781337509688 $26.65 $16.42
Sale!
eText ISBN: 9780062455987 $14.98 $9.23